INGREDIENTS

I remember one time I rushed the veggie chopping and ended up with uneven pieces—some were mushy while others were still firm. Since then, I take an extra minute to dice everything uniformly, which helps everything cook evenly and makes blending a breeze. It’s a small step that pays off big time in the final texture.

  • 2 lbs Yukon Gold potatoes, peeled and diced
  • 1 large yellow onion, chopped
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 medium carrots, sliced
  • 4 cups vegetable broth
  • 1 cup unsweetened almond milk (or any plant-based milk)
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p dried thyme
  • 1/2 tsp smoked paprika
  • Salt and black p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ley for garnish (optional)

PREPARATION

If you’re new to making blended soups, don’t sweat it—the key is to let the soup cool a bit before blending to avoid any messy explosions. I learned that the hard way once when I got too eager and ended up with soup on my ceiling! Now, I always let it sit for a few minutes or use an immersion blender directly in the pot for less cleanup.   1. Heat the ol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add the onion and carrots, and sauté for 5–7 minutes until they start to soften.
  2. Stir in the gar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ant.
  3. Add the diced potatoes, vegetable broth, thyme, and smoked paprika.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for 20 minutes until the potatoes are tender.
  4. Carefully blend the soup using an immersion blender or transfer to a countertop blender in batches. Blend until smooth.
  5. Return the soup to the pot if needed, stir in the almond milk, and season with salt and pepper. Heat through for 2–3 minutes before serving.
  6. Garnish with fresh parsley if desired, and enjoy warm.

NUTRITION INFORMATION

  • Calories: 180 per serving
  • Protein: 4g
  • Carbohydrates: 32g
  • Fiber: 5g
  • Fat: 4g

Customization Ideas

One of my favorite things about this recipe is how adaptable it is. If you have extra veggies lying around, toss them in—I’ve added cauliflower or celery when I’m cleaning out the fridge, and it always turns out great. For a bit of heat, a pinch of red pepper flakes works wonders. And if you’re feeling fancy, top it with crispy roasted chickpeas or a drizzle of tahini for extra depth.

Storage and Reheating Tips

This soup stores beautifully in the fridge for up to five days, and it freezes well, too. I usually portion it into airtight containers for quick lunches. When reheating, add a splash of broth or plant-based milk to thin it out if it’s thickened up. Stir it gently over low heat to maintain that creamy texture without separating. F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S

Can I use a different type of potato?

Absolutely! Yukon Golds are my go-to for their buttery texture, but russets work well, too—just note they might make the soup a bit starchier.

How can I make this soup thicker or thinner?

If it’s too thick, add more broth or plant-based milk gradually. For a thicker consistency, let it simmer uncovered for a few extra minutes.

Is this recipe gluten-free?

Yes, as long as you use a gluten-free vegetable broth, this dish is naturally gluten-free and perfect for various dietary needs.
